Exeter Man Missed Court For Indecent Solicitation Of A Child Case: Cops

The Exeter man also failed to appear in court for drug and driving with a suspended license cases, police said.

EXETER, RI β€” An Exeter man failed to appear in court for an indecent solicitation of a child case, police said.

Lee Bromley, 60, also missed court for drug and driving with a suspended license cases, the Rhode Island State Police said in a media release.

All three charges stem from West Greenwich Police Department cases, the release said.

Troopers conducting a warrant check arrested Bromley at his Hog House Hill Road shortly before 5 p.m. Saturday, according to the release.

"Mr. Bromley was transported to the Hope Valley Barracks where he was processed and transported to the Adult Correctional Institutions β€” Men's Intake," the release said.
